Sea temperature
In April, the average sea temperature is 28.3°C (82.9°F).
Note: Temperatures between 25°C (77°F) and 29°C (84.2°F) are ideal for swimming, diving, and similar water activities, ensuring pleasure and comfort for extended periods without feeling uneasy.
Daylight
The average length of the day in April is 12h and 21min.
On the first day of April in Likiep Island, Marshall Islands, sunrise is at 06:39 and sunset at 18:53. On the last day of the month, sunrise is at 06:25 and sunset at 18:54 +12.
